andrewschookz wrote: MisS wrote: Yes andrew I hatch Jap, Brown, Californian, Bobwhite, Painted, Kings all in the incubator Nice thank you Mis Yes all eggs same incubator is fine, BUT you need to keep in mind that some eggs hatch 18 days and others 21 days etc |
Author: | andrewschooks [ Sun Feb 17, 2013 3:58 pm ] |
Post subject: | Re: Quails eggs |
Oh ok thanks I did not know that I thought they were all the same. Which quail eggs are 21 days? |
Author: | Nerdy [ Mon Feb 18, 2013 5:20 pm ] |
Post subject: | Re: Quails eggs |
Bobwhite 21-23 days California Quail 22-23 days Gambel's Quail 21-23 days Mountain Quail 24-25 days Chinese Painted Quail 16 days Coturnix Quail 16-17 days |
